4.2 Configuration parameters
The Rosemount 3301 Transmitter can be configured for level and volume measurements. The
Rosemount 3302 is designed to measure interface level and interface distance as well.
The Rosemount 3300 Series Transmitters can be pre-configured according to the ordering
specifications in the Configuration Data Sheet.
4.2.1 Basic configuration
The basic transmitter configuration includes setting the tank geometry parameters. For
interface measurements, the dielectric constant of the top liquid must also be given. For some
applications with heavy vapor, the vapor dielectric must be given as well.
Figure 4-1. Tank Geometry
For the different tank connections, the upper reference point is located at the underside of the
threaded adapter or at the underside of the welded flange, as illustrated in Figure 4-2:
